To create a good Harry Potter free use experience fanfiction, first, you need to have a deep understanding of the original world. Know the characters' personalities, the rules of magic, and the settings. For example, don't make Harry act completely out of character. Second, come up with a unique plot. It could be something like a mystery that involves a forgotten part of Hogwarts' history. Third, use vivid descriptions. When describing the Great Hall, for instance, make the reader feel like they are really there.
